Output 80c6f537e99525cd82141253f6b34d9a6859cd8aceb4816b8f6958fa1aa58361:1

value
492998330
script pubkey
OP_HASH160 OP_PUSHBYTES_20 854225a0ac18071961bef65ebbffc4df0316b5e1 OP_EQUAL
address
3Dqd32hfNBR1ZoxQw9RcxZCh6emQNCTMBh
transaction
80c6f537e99525cd82141253f6b34d9a6859cd8aceb4816b8f6958fa1aa58361
spent
true